Flutter plugin wrapping the LinkTrail Android/iOS SDKs for mobile attribution and deferred deep linking.
LinkTrail Flutter SDK #
Mobile attribution and deferred deep linking for Flutter. A thin plugin over the native
LinkTrail SDKs — package linktrail_flutter, entry point LinkTrail. Wraps the
LinkTrail Android and
iOS SDKs, exposing one Dart API across both platforms.
- Package:
linktrail_flutter(pub.flutter-io.cn) · Android: minSdk 26 · iOS: 15+ - Native SDKs wrapped:
io.linktrail:sdk(Maven Central) ·LinkTrailSDK(CocoaPods)
Install #
flutter pub add linktrail_flutter
or add it to your app's pubspec.yaml:
dependencies:
linktrail_flutter: ^0.0.3
Then flutter pub get. The native SDKs are pulled in automatically — no manual Gradle or CocoaPods
edits needed. On iOS run pod install in ios/ (or let flutter run do it).
Platform minimums the SDK requires — set them if your app targets lower:
// android/app/build.gradle.kts
android { defaultConfig { minSdk = 26 } }
# ios/Podfile
platform :ios, '15.0'
Quick start #
import 'package:linktrail_flutter/linktrail_flutter.dart';
Future<void> main() async {
WidgetsFlutterBinding.ensureInitialized();
// One hook handles both first-launch (deferred) AND re-engagement links.
LinkTrail.onLink.listen((event) {
router.route(event.link.path, event.link.customData); // e.g. "/products/aj1" + {voucher: SUMMER25}
});
// Observe failures if you want (e.g. LinkTrailInvalidApiKeyException).
LinkTrail.onError.listen((error) => debugPrint('LinkTrail: $error'));
// The API key is required. The install is tracked automatically by configure().
await LinkTrail.configure(apiKey: 'lt_live_…');
runApp(const MyApp());
}
Incoming links are captured automatically — you do not need to override MainActivity
(Android) or AppDelegate/SceneDelegate (iOS). The plugin forwards App Links, Universal Links and
custom-scheme opens to the SDK for you, on both cold start and while running. Every callback is a
broadcast Stream, so you can listen from multiple places (e.g. a StreamBuilder).
More #
// Configuration
await LinkTrail.configure(apiKey: 'lt_live_…', options: LinkTrailOptions(...));
// Streams (native callbacks, surfaced as Dart streams)
LinkTrail.onLink; // Stream<LinkTrailLinkEvent> — (link, source: deferred | reengagement)
LinkTrail.onAttribution; // Stream<LinkTrailAttribution>
LinkTrail.onError; // Stream<LinkTrailException>
// Actions
await LinkTrail.handleDeepLink(uri); // resolve a link manually (also auto-captured)
await LinkTrail.trackInstall(force: false); // called automatically by configure()
await LinkTrail.trackEvent(name: 'purchase', value: 9.99, currency: 'USD');
// Last known state
await LinkTrail.lastAttribution;
await LinkTrail.lastDeepLink;
// iOS-only (no-ops on Android)
await LinkTrail.requestTrackingAuthorization(); // App Tracking Transparency
await LinkTrail.registerForSKAdAttribution();
await LinkTrail.updateConversionValue(3, coarseValue: LinkTrailCoarseConversionValue.medium);
Errors from the native SDKs arrive as typed LinkTrailException subtypes on onError, and are
thrown from the Future-returning calls — so you can try/catch a specific case:
try {
await LinkTrail.trackEvent(name: 'purchase');
} on LinkTrailInvalidApiKeyException {
// the key was rejected by the server
}
Consent gating (GDPR / ePrivacy) #
LinkTrailOptions.requireConsent defaults to true — deny-by-default. Until you call
LinkTrail.setConsent(true), the SDK holds the install and drops events. Deep links still
route without consent (onLink fires and the user reaches the destination); only the
attribution/tracking is gated. setConsent(false) stops sending and clears the queue.
There is no consent getter — the app is the source of truth. Persist the choice yourself and
replay it on every launch right after configure, so a previously-granted user resumes
automatically:
await LinkTrail.configure(apiKey: 'lt_live_…', options: const LinkTrailOptions(requireConsent: true));
// Replay the persisted decision (e.g. from SharedPreferences). Do nothing while undecided.
final consent = await loadConsent(); // 'granted' | 'denied' | 'undecided'
if (consent == 'granted') await LinkTrail.setConsent(true);
if (consent == 'denied') await LinkTrail.setConsent(false);
Set requireConsent: false to opt out of gating and track automatically (the pre-consent behavior).
linkDomains — re-engagement host gating #
When linkDomains is non-empty, the SDK routes re-engagement opens (app already installed)
only for those hosts — a link on an unlisted host opens the app but never navigates.
Deferred (install-time) links skip this check and route regardless. Net effect: a missing host
looks fine on a fresh install yet silently fails once installed. Leave linkDomains empty to handle
every parseable link.
Deferred attribution & the paste button (iOS) #
On iOS, deferred attribution recovers a click token the tapped link leaves on the clipboard.
LinkTrailOptions.clickTokenSource chooses how it's read:
pasteButton(default) — the token is read only when the user taps aLinkTrailPasteButton(Apple'sUIPasteControl), with no system "Allow Paste" alert. Render the button and setautoTrackInstall: falseso the install waits for the tap.automatic— the SDK reads the clipboard itself at install (no UI, but iOS shows the "Allow Paste" alert on first launch).
LinkTrailPasteButton(
width: 240,
onToken: (token) async {
await LinkTrail.trackInstallWithClickToken(token);
},
)
The widget renders the native control on iOS 16+ and nothing on Android (Play Install Referrer
handles deferred attribution there, so clickTokenSource and the paste button are ignored). Apple
restricts customization — no custom label text, font or border.
Implementation notes #
- Subscribe to
onLinkbefore anyawaitafterconfigure. A cold-start deep link (deferred first-launch, or a Universal Link that launched the app) is delivered right afterconfigure; if you await something first (e.g. reading consent from storage), the delivery lands with no listener and is lost. WireonLinkfirst, then do async setup. - Consent has no getter — replay it from your own storage on every launch (see above).
Deep-link setup #
The plugin captures links automatically, but the OS still needs to route the link to your app.
Android #
Declare your App Links host (and optionally a custom scheme) in android/app/src/main/AndroidManifest.xml:
<intent-filter android:autoVerify="true">
<action android:name="android.intent.action.VIEW" />
<category android:name="android.intent.category.DEFAULT" />
<category android:name="android.intent.category.BROWSABLE" />
<data android:scheme="https" android:host="kick.linktrail.io" />
</intent-filter>
Then host a Digital Asset Links file at https://<host>/.well-known/assetlinks.json listing your
package + signing-cert SHA-256 (LinkTrail infra hosts this for your links). If links open the
browser or Play Store instead of your installed app, that's almost always App Links verification —
see the Android SDK's TROUBLESHOOTING.md.
iOS #
Add the Associated Domains capability with applinks:kick.linktrail.io, and host an
apple-app-site-association file on that domain. For a custom scheme, add it under
CFBundleURLTypes in ios/Runner/Info.plist:
<key>CFBundleURLTypes</key>
<array>
<dict>
<key>CFBundleURLSchemes</key>
<array><string>kickflip</string></array>
</dict>
</array>
On iOS 13+ the plugin registers on the UIScene lifecycle, so links are delivered correctly on
iOS 26 (FlutterSceneDelegate) as well as the classic app-delegate lifecycle.

Example app #
example/ is KickFlip, a small storefront that demonstrates deferred deep linking
end to end — the same demo shipped with the native Android and iOS SDKs, rebuilt in Flutter. A link
button fires the four scenarios (home · category · product · product + voucher):
cd example && flutter run --dart-define=LINKTRAIL_API_KEY=lt_live_…
Supply your key at build time so it never lands in source control. See example/README.md.
